Bank of China featured in the 2022 City of London Lord Mayor's Show


 

An eye-catching float with more than 50 members of the Chinese Chamber of Commerce in the UK (CCCUK) led by Bank of China and six other Chinese enterprises joined the parade to celebrate the inauguration of the Lord Mayor of the City of London on 12th November 2022. The tradition, which began in 1215, is held annually with a parade of floats accompanying the Lord Mayor.

This year's event featured a diverse parade of 133 floats, including the centuries-old London Guild, a diverse range of local companies, schools, charities and the Royal Army, Navy and Air Force Band, all singing and dancing as they celebrated the swearing in of the 694th Lord Mayor of the City along a route over 5km long.

With COP27 taking place in Egypt, the CCCUK float was formed with the theme of "Bring Nature Back to Our Lives", with two inflatable giant pandas and a bamboo forest to express the vision of Chinese enterprises and the British community working together for green development and environmental protection. The staff of Bank of China displayed a banner with "Hello Nicholas" to pay tribute to Nicholas Lyons, the new Lord Mayor of the City of London.

Mr. Fang Wenjian, General Manager of Bank of China Limited London Branch and Chairman of the CCCUK, was present to witness the inauguration of the 694th Lord Mayor of the City of London and met with all the representatives of the Chinese companies participating in the parade.

As a traditional ceremony in the City, the Lord Mayor of the City of London's inaugural parade attracts hundreds of thousands of spectators each year. The new Lord Mayor, Nicholas Lyons, waved to the crowds from his golden carriage. With immediate effect, he became the 694th Lord Mayor of the City of London and began a year-long tenure as an international ambassador for the UK financial services sector.
